在当今高度数字化的时代,网络安全与隐私保护日益成为用户关注的焦点,无论是远程办公、跨境访问受限内容,还是希望提升家庭网络的安全性,越来越多的人开始寻求更灵活、可控的网络解决方案。“VPS转VPN”作为一种技术手段,正逐渐被个人用户和小型企业采纳,本文将详细讲解如何通过一台VPS(虚拟私有服务器)搭建一个功能完整的个人VPN服务,实现加密通信、绕过地域限制,并增强网络隐私。

什么是VPS?VPS是一种基于虚拟化技术的云服务器,它将物理服务器划分为多个独立的虚拟环境,每个环境拥有自己的操作系统、资源配额和管理权限,相比传统共享主机,VPS具有更高的灵活性、性能隔离性和安全性,是搭建自定义网络服务的理想平台。

而VPN(虚拟私人网络)则是一种通过公共网络(如互联网)建立加密隧道的技术,使用户能够像在本地局域网中一样安全地访问远程资源,常见的应用场景包括:访问公司内网、绕过防火墙限制、隐藏真实IP地址等。

如何将VPS转化为一个可用的VPN服务?整个过程主要包括以下步骤:

  1. 选择合适的VPS服务商
    推荐使用支持Linux系统的服务商,如DigitalOcean、Linode或腾讯云,确保VPS具备至少1GB内存、50GB硬盘空间和稳定的公网IP地址,优先选择提供DDoS防护和高带宽的服务商。

  2. 配置基础系统环境
    登录VPS后,先更新系统软件包(如Ubuntu系统运行sudo apt update && sudo apt upgrade),并设置SSH密钥登录以提高安全性,建议配置防火墙规则(如UFW)仅允许特定端口(如SSH 22、OpenVPN 1194)开放。

  3. 安装并配置OpenVPN服务
    OpenVPN是一款开源、跨平台的VPN解决方案,广泛用于个人和企业部署,可通过命令行安装(sudo apt install openvpn easy-rsa),然后使用Easy-RSA工具生成证书和密钥对,关键步骤包括:

    • 创建CA证书
    • 为服务器生成证书
    • 为客户端生成证书(可多设备使用)
    • 配置server.conf文件,设定子网、加密协议(推荐AES-256-CBC)、协议类型(UDP或TCP)
  4. 启动服务并测试连接
    启动OpenVPN服务(sudo systemctl start openvpn@server),并启用开机自启,随后,在本地设备(如Windows、Mac、手机)安装OpenVPN客户端,导入生成的.ovpn配置文件即可连接。

  5. 优化与安全加固
    建议启用双因素认证、限制客户端IP范围、定期轮换证书、关闭不必要的端口,还可结合Fail2Ban防止暴力破解攻击。

通过以上步骤,你就可以将一台普通的VPS转变为一个功能完备、安全可靠的个人VPN网关,这不仅提升了你的上网自由度,还增强了数据传输的加密强度,尤其适合需要频繁访问境外资源或重视隐私保护的用户,值得注意的是,使用VPS搭建VPN应遵守当地法律法规,不得用于非法用途。

从VPS到VPN的转变并非复杂工程,而是现代网络用户的实用技能之一,掌握这一技术,意味着你拥有了构建私有网络基础设施的能力,真正实现了“我的网络我做主”。

从VPS到VPN,如何利用虚拟私有服务器构建安全可靠的个人网络通道  第1张

半仙VPN加速器